当前位置: 首页 > news >正文

监听的用法watch

1、当想停止某页面定时刷新(监听路由的变化)

  /**组件被移除时调用 */deactivated() {clearInterval(this.timer);this.timer = null;},/**监听路由变化是否刷新 */watch: {// 方法1 //监听路由是否变化$route(to, from) {if (to.name === "xxx") {this.timeReFresh();}},methods: {timeReFresh() {this.timer = setInterval(() => { })}

注:直接销毁方法不管用

1、computed是计算属性;watch是监听,监听data中的数据变化
2、computed不支持异步,有异步操作时无法监听数据变化;
3、computed:一个属性受到多个属性影响,如:购物车商品结算。
4、watch支持异步操作
5、watch:一个数据影响多条数据,如:搜索数据。

http://www.lryc.cn/news/144718.html

相关文章:

  • XML—标记语言
  • 图数据库Neo4j学习五渲染图数据库neo4jd3
  • AI增强的社交网络·导师·电话客服……
  • c# Task异步使用
  • QuickLook概述和使用以及常用插件
  • 1A快恢复整流二极管型号汇总
  • 【element-ui】el-dialog改变宽度
  • 第三讲,实践编程 Eigen
  • POI实现百万数据导出
  • 如何制作党建专题汇报片
  • 沉浸式VR虚拟实景样板间降低了看房购房的难度
  • 如何在Linux环境下给Web应用配置HTTPS证书
  • 面试题-React(七):React组件通信
  • MASM32编程调用 API函数RtlIpv6AddressToString,Windows 10 容易,Windows 7 折腾
  • 为什么使用Nacos而不是Eureka(Nacos和Eureka的区别)
  • Python作业一
  • protobuf概览
  • <C++> SSE指令集
  • cortex-A7核LED灯实验--STM32MP157
  • WPF实战项目十三(API篇):备忘录功能api接口、优化待办事项api接口
  • clickhouse(十四、分布式DDL阻塞及同步阻塞问题)
  • 怎么入门网络安全(黑客)?
  • c++ boost::json
  • 《Flink学习笔记》——第九章 多流转换
  • openmmlab出现KeyError: ‘xxx is not in the model registry....‘
  • 错误代码0x80131500要怎么解决?快速修复方法
  • PMO(Project Management Office)
  • STM32 CUBEMX CAN通信数据发送失败原因分析
  • 长安链并行调度机制(2):DAG构建和从节点执行流程
  • leetcode做题笔记110. 平衡二叉树